Dining Experience

The Pipers' Tryst Hotel offers a dining experience at The Pipers' Tryst Restaurant, serving breakfast, lunch, and dinner with a focus on Scottish cuisine. Patrons enjoy meals crafted with fresh, locally sourced ingredients, designed to showcase true Scottish fayre. This restaurant is a hidden gem situated at the top of Hope Street, ideal for pre-theatre dining near the Theatre Royal.

Culinary Legacy

The restaurant boasts a rich culinary heritage, with a patron dedicated to the tradition of Scottish piping. The Pipers' Tryst Restaurant celebrates the art of piping while offering a venue steeped in musical history. Guests can engage with a range of piping events and experiences influenced by notable pipers associated with The National Piping Centre.

Private Dining Options

Private dining is available for groups of 30 or more, with the opportunity to reserve the restaurant for exclusive events. Guests can host sparkling wine receptions in The Museum of Piping before dinner. The facility includes a private bar space, enhancing the celebratory experience with options for dancing and live music.

George Square
George Square
14 minutes' walk
A vibrant public square surrounded by historic buildings. Ideal for photos and local events throughout the year.
Glasgow Cathedral
Glasgow Cathedral
20 minutes' walk
A stunning medieval cathedral known for its Gothic architecture and impressive stained glass. Free admission.
The Riverside Museum of Transport and Travel
The Riverside Museum of Transport and Travel
35 minutes walking
An engaging transport museum that showcases Glasgow's history, featuring an array of vintage vehicles.
Kelvingrove Park
Kelvingrove Park
25 minutes' walk
A picturesque park with beautiful gardens, perfect for picnics, walking, or biking. Great for families and nature lovers.

Is parking available near the Pipers' Tryst Hotel?
10 October 2023
While The Pipers' Tryst Hotel does not have onsite parking, there are Pay & Display parking meters on the surrounding streets operational from 8am to 6pm daily. Alternatively, Dundasvale Car Park, located just a 2-minute walk from the hotel, provides additional parking options.
Can guests find televisions in the hotel rooms that support streaming services like Netflix?
8 October 2023
All guest rooms at The Pipers' Tryst Hotel feature flat-screen TVs with Freeview channels. However, these TVs do not support smart features or internet access for streaming services.
